1. Home
  2. Texas
  3. Houston

Texas Car Doctor Inc's Location On Map

12133 Old Huffmeister Road,
Houston, TX - 77040
281-477-8330

We can you Detailed route from your location to Texas Car Doctor Inc 12133 Old Huffmeister Road Houston Texas 77040 on google maps with traffic summary on map.



Used Cars Dealers Near Texas Car Doctor Inc
Top Motors - Inventory,
1718 North Shepherd Drive
Houston
Marquez Auto Sales - Inventory,
7512 El Paso Street
Houston
Vintage International Parts Company - Inventory,
9215 Solon Road Suite B5
Houston
Approved Auto Mart Inc - Inventory,
2020 North Durham Drive
Houston
Haul Inc - Inventory,
6931 Windfern Road
Houston